According to Nikkei Asia, key events currently unfolding in Asia include the Computex exhibition in Taiwan, South Korea's local elections, and India's monetary policy review. Computex, one of the world's largest computer and technology trade shows, is being held in Taipei, featuring product launches and industry discussions focused on semiconductors, AI hardware, and next-generation computing. The event attracts major global tech players and is closely watched for supply chain signals. In South Korea, local elections are set to take place, determining positions such as mayors and provincial governors. These elections are considered a barometer of public sentiment toward the ruling party and could influence national policy direction. The outcomes may affect infrastructure spending and regulatory approaches at the local level. Meanwhile, the Reserve Bank of India (RBI) is concluding its monetary policy meeting. Market participants are anticipating the central bank's decision on interest rates, with expectations centered on a possible hold given moderating inflation and steady economic growth. The RBI's commentary on inflation and growth outlook will be scrutinized for future rate path signals.

Computex's focus on semiconductor innovation may offer clues about global tech supply chain dynamics, especially given Taiwan's dominant role in chip manufacturing. Any new product announcements or partnership deals could influence sector sentiment among technology investors. South Korea's local elections might serve as a political litmus test ahead of national elections. Shifts in local governance could lead to changes in real estate policy, business regulations, or environmental initiatives. The degree of voter turnout and results for major parties will likely be analyzed for their broader political implications. India's monetary policy decision comes at a time when the RBI is balancing inflation management with growth support. A decision to hold rates steady could signal confidence in current economic trends, while any unexpected move would likely trigger reactions in bond markets and the rupee. The central bank's forward guidance might also shape expectations for future policy adjustments.

The technology sector may see increased interest if Computex reveals compelling innovations, though actual commercial impact often takes time to materialize. Investors in Asian equity markets could monitor South Korea's political developments for policy stability signals, but election outcomes are inherently unpredictable. For fixed-income and currency markets, the RBI's policy stance could influence short-term yields and the rupee's trajectory. However, external factors such as global oil prices and U.S. interest rate expectations remain significant variables. While these events may create near-term market movements, their lasting effects depend on follow-through actions and broader economic conditions.
